A marble or stone basin made underneath the taps in baths to combine cold and hot water and to gather and use it little by little with a bowl is referred to as a “kurna”.
The Qurna has handed from the Arabic language to our Turkish. In response to TDK, the phrase kurna means:
– A spherical, marble, stone or plastic vessel underneath the tap in baths and baths, through which water is collected.
KURNA RIGHT
The price for bathing within the hammam is referred to as the “proper to Kurna”.
